directions

  • Cut 2 inch pockets into chops from bone side so dressing stays in.
  • In bowl combine apples,bread,sugar,cinnamon and salt.
  • Mix well.
  • Stuff into pockets of pork chops.
  • Place chops in a 9x13 baking dish.
  • Pour Melted butter or marg.
  • over chops and bake at 350.
  • When chops have browned,add 1 cup of water and cover with foil.
  • Bake for 2 hours.

  1. I'll make these again, but I'll definitely change things. It would even be nice enough for company -- with some changes. I liked the sound of this recipe, but my husband and I agreed that while the filling was deliciously sweet, the pork was bland and needed something like a sauce. I did change things. I used a pork loin roast and filled it jelly-roll style with this apple filling, but I'm sure it would have been the same with pork chops. I did pour about 2 tsp. each of nutmeg and cinnamon on the pork loin before adding the filling. With the leftovers I'm planning on making a sauce of 1/4 of the apple filling combined with melted (30 sec. in microwave) apple jelly. Next time I make this recipe I will not use the bread in the filling as that was just mush and I'll leave out the salt as it didn't help the flavors.
